An immaculately presented and spacious four bedroom detached family home situated on the popular Ladygrove development.
The accommodation comprises of entrance hall, cloakroom, integral garage, a stylish and open plan kitchen/diner with fully integrated appliances, Quartz work surfaces and central island; which leads through to a spacious living room with the addition of a tasteful orangery style conservatory with lantern roof. On the first floor there are four well proportioned bedrooms, with an en-suite shower room to the principal bedroom and a family bathroom. To the rear of the property is a pretty and mature west facing garden with patio area and side access. Finally to the front of the property there is a large block paved driveway for 2/3 vehicles and an electrical car charging point. Ladygrove is a convenient and well-established location within 1 mile of Didcot Parkway and the Orchard Centre. There are local facilities including a parade of shops two highly regarded primary schools and nursery. Ladygrove lakes and Playground Park as well as a leisure centre and family pub. The property also falls within the Ladygrove Park catchment area.
The town of Didcot offers comprehensive leisure and sporting facilities for all ages and has a shopping complex that opened in 2005 named the Orchard Centre with multiplex cinema Cornerstone art centre and various cafes and restaurants. Didcot has excellent road links to the A34 which in turn lead to the M40 in the north and the M4 in the south. There is also an excellent mainline train service into London Paddington approx. 40 minutes.
Some material information to note;
The property is of brick built construction, has gas central heating and is connected to mains gas, electric, water and drainage. According to Ofcom checker there is ultrafast and superfast broadband available at the property. According to Ofcom checker there is a limited service on a range of mobile providers. According to flood risk, this property is of a low flood risk. For any information regarding covenants and charges then please contact the estate agents
